The Regulatory Framework

The regulatory framework governing gambling in Colorado is shaped by both state laws and local ordinances. The Colorado Limited Gaming Act, enacted in 1991, allowed for the legalization of casinos in specific towns, primarily aimed at promoting tourism and economic development.

Casino Gambling

Colorado is home to several licensed casinos located in the mountain towns of Black Hawk, Central City, and Cripple Creek. These casinos offer a wide range of gaming options, including slot machines, table games, and poker. The vibrant casino scene in these towns has transformed them into popular tourist destinations that attract both local and international visitors.

Sports Betting

In May 2020, Colorado legalized sports betting, allowing both online and in-person wagering on various sports events. The law permits betting on professional and collegiate sports, significantly expanding the state’s gambling offerings. Since the legalization, numerous sportsbooks have launched, contributing to the growth of sports betting as a recreational activity.

Black Hawk: The Gaming Capital

Nestled in the Rocky Mountains, Black Hawk is often referred to as Colorado’s “gambling capital.” This small mountain town features numerous casinos, making it a popular destination for those seeking gaming excitement amid breathtaking scenery.

See also  Virginia (VA) - Best USA Online Casinos For US Players

Key Attractions in Black Hawk

  • Casino Row: The main street in Black Hawk boasts a variety of casinos, each offering unique gaming options, dining choices, and entertainment experiences.
  • Black Hawk Historic District: Visitors can explore the charming streets filled with historic buildings and remnants of Colorado’s gold rush era, showcasing the town’s rich history.
  • Nearby Outdoor Activities: Black Hawk serves as a gateway to several outdoor recreational activities, including hiking, fishing, and skiing in the surrounding mountains.

Central City: The Richest Square Mile

Located just a short distance from Black Hawk, Central City is famous for its rich mining history and charming Victorian architecture. The town has leveraged its history to establish a vibrant gaming scene.

Notable Attractions in Central City

  • Central City Opera House: This historic venue hosts operatic performances and cultural events, contributing to the town’s artistic ambiance.
  • Central City Historical Society and Museum: Visitors can learn about the town’s storied past, including its role in Colorado’s gold rush, through exhibits and educational programs.
  • Casinos: Central City is home to several casinos, offering additional gaming options and entertainment experiences for visitors.

Cripple Creek: A Frontier Town

Cripple Creek is another prominent gambling destination in Colorado, known for its historic significance and well-preserved buildings. Situated at an elevation of over 9,000 feet, it provides stunning panoramic views and a unique atmosphere.

Popular Sites in Cripple Creek

  • Cripple Creek Heritage Center: This center offers insights into the town’s history, mining heritage, and the story behind the rise of gambling in the area.
  • The Old Homestead House Museum: A historic brothel turned museum, this site provides a glimpse into life during the gold rush era while educating visitors about the town’s history.
  • Casinos: Cripple Creek features several casinos that take advantage of the town’s rich heritage and stunning mountain surroundings, offering gaming experiences alongside local history.

Influential Figures from Colorado

Colorado has produced numerous influential figures across various fields, each contributing to the state’s culture, politics, and sports. These prominent individuals play a significant role in shaping the identity and character of the state.

John Elway

John Elway, a legendary former quarterback for the Denver Broncos, is one of Colorado’s most respected sports figures. His incredible career in the NFL, marked by two Super Bowl victories, has made him a symbol of success and perseverance. Following his retirement, Elway transitioned to a front office role, further impacting Denver’s professional football scene.

Helen Hunt Jackson

Helen Hunt Jackson was a prominent author and activist born in Amherst, Massachusetts, but became a notable figure in Colorado. She used her literary talents to advocate for the rights of Native Americans and authored influential works highlighting their struggles.

Ken Salazar

As a U.S. Senator from Colorado and later serving as the Secretary of the Interior, Ken Salazar has made significant contributions to environmental policy and land conservation efforts across the United States. His commitment to protecting Colorado’s natural landscapes has left a lasting impact.
